Illicit Drug
A substance whose production, sale, or use is prohibited by law.
Marijuana
Marijuana, also known as cannabis, is a psychoactive drug from the Cannabis plant used for medical or recreational purposes.
Amphetamines
A class of stimulant drugs that affect the central nervous system, commonly used to treat ADHD and narcolepsy, but also prone to abuse.
Toxic Psychosis
Hallucinations, delirium, and paranoia caused by repeated high doses of amphetamines.
